On Sunday 25th September the Ramblers hosted a very successful Walk4Life Day event in Firth Park, Sheffield. Approx. 250 people of all ages came out to walk 1 mile around Firth Park in dry weather. Withington Self Help Heart Group in Manchester took part in the 12 week walking plan and set up their own walking group as a result.
